> >I've used the livna repo before for nVidia driver downloads. But
> >since installing Fedora 7, I've been having problems. Once
> >I've done a yum install kmod-nvidia I do an xorg.conf update and
> >run X, but I keep getting the message:
>
> >FATAL: Module nvidia not found.
> >(EE) NVIDIA(0): Failed to load the NVIDIA kernel module!
> >(EE) NVIDIA(0): *** Aborting ***
>
> >HELP! (please)
>
> I had similar problems though I don't remember if the error was exactly
> the same. I think all you need to do is reboot and udev will take care
> of everything, though I was stubborn about it and went looking through
> the logs. I forget where (I know I'm so helpful) but I saw that it
> couldn't find /dev/nvidiactl and /dev/nvidia0 I think it was. I did
> MAKEDEV nvidia0 and then MAKEDEV nvidiactl and I was fine from that
> point on.
